Actor assault case: Dileep moves SC, says further probe not needed

Actor Dileep has filed a counter-affidavit in the Supreme Court.

Kochi: Dileep has moved the Supreme Court saying further investigation was unnecessary in the 2017 actor assault case.

Dileep has claimed in his counter-affidavit filed before the apex court that the prosecution wants to delay the proceedings until judge Honey Verghese was transferred.

Earlier, the state government had approached the Supreme Court requesting permission to extend the trial as the allowed duration ends next month.

While granting an extension earlier, the apex court had said that the trial cannot be dragged any further.

However, the state government had filed an affidavit claiming it had fresh evidence to further the probe. With the court set to consider the government's plea, Dileep has filed this counter-affidavit.
